Gemini Code Assist – 谷歌推出免費的 AI 編程工具
Gemini Code Assist是什么
Gemini Code Assist 是由 Google 推出的創(chuàng)新 AI 編程工具,旨在幫助開發(fā)者以更高效的方式編寫代碼并提升代碼的整體質(zhì)量。基于先進(jìn)的 Gemini 2.0 模型,Gemini Code Assist 支持廣泛的公開領(lǐng)域編程語言,提供了多種功能,包括代碼補全、代碼生成、調(diào)試和代碼審查等。該工具為用戶提供每月高達(dá) 180,000 次代碼補全的免費使用額度,非常適合學(xué)生、開發(fā)者、初創(chuàng)企業(yè)以及專業(yè)開發(fā)者。Gemini Code Assist 可在 Visual Studio Code 和 JetBrains IDE 中使用,還通過 GitHub 應(yīng)用提供免費的 AI 驅(qū)動代碼審查服務(wù),支持開發(fā)者通過自然語言描述快速生成代碼片段或優(yōu)化現(xiàn)有代碼。
Gemini Code Assist的主要功能
- 代碼生成與補全:在集成開發(fā)環(huán)境(IDE)中自動提供代碼補全和生成功能,兼容多種編程語言。
- 智能代碼審查:自動分析 GitHub 拉取請求,識別錯誤及風(fēng)格問題,并提供改進(jìn)建議。
- 自然語言交互:通過對話界面與 AI 進(jìn)行互動,支持代碼的解釋、生成與轉(zhuǎn)換。
- 上下文感知:結(jié)合 IDE 中的現(xiàn)有代碼與 128K tokens 的上下文窗口,提供更切合的響應(yīng)。
- 集成與擴(kuò)展:支持與 Firebase、Google Cloud 等平臺的集成,增強開發(fā)體驗。
Gemini Code Assist的官網(wǎng)地址
- 官網(wǎng)地址:codeassist.google
Gemini Code Assist的產(chǎn)品定價
- 個人版:提供免費預(yù)覽,包含基礎(chǔ)的代碼生成、補全及功能,每日支持 6,000 次代碼相關(guān)請求和 240 次請求。
- 標(biāo)準(zhǔn)版:年付 $19/用戶/月,月付 $22.80/用戶/月,包含企業(yè)級的安全性和管理工具,支持廣泛的代碼功能,適合團(tuán)隊協(xié)作,兼容多種 IDE(如 VS Code、JetBrains IDEs),并提供 Firebase 集成和應(yīng)用質(zhì)量分析。
- 企業(yè)版:年付 $45/用戶/月,月付 $54/用戶/月,提供全面的 AI 驅(qū)動開發(fā)解決方案,支持針對私有代碼庫的定制代碼建議,集成多種 Google Cloud 服務(wù)(如 BigQuery、Apigee 等),并包含高級功能,如代碼上下文感知、應(yīng)用質(zhì)量分析及智能命令。
Gemini Code Assist的應(yīng)用場景
- 代碼生成與補全:快速生成代碼片段,顯著提高開發(fā)效率。
- 代碼審查:自動檢測潛在問題,提升代碼質(zhì)量。
- 自然語言編程:通過文字描述生成代碼,降低編程的難度。
- IDE 功能增強:在主流開發(fā)環(huán)境中提供實時的代碼建議和調(diào)試支持。
- GitHub 協(xié)作優(yōu)化:在 GitHub 上輔助代碼審查,提升團(tuán)隊協(xié)作效率。
常見問題
- Gemini Code Assist支持哪些編程語言?:Gemini Code Assist 支持所有公開領(lǐng)域的編程語言,包括但不限于 Python、Java、JavaScript、C++等。
- 如何獲取免費額度?:用戶可以注冊并使用 Gemini Code Assist,享受每月高達(dá) 180,000 次代碼補全的免費使用額度。
- Gemini Code Assist是否可以在本地環(huán)境中使用?:是的,Gemini Code Assist 可以在 Visual Studio Code 和 JetBrains IDE 等主流開發(fā)環(huán)境中使用。
- 企業(yè)版有什么優(yōu)勢?:企業(yè)版提供更全面的 AI 驅(qū)動開發(fā)解決方案,包括針對私有代碼庫的定制化建議和多種 Google Cloud 服務(wù)的集成。
? 版權(quán)聲明
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載。
相關(guān)文章
暫無評論...